Development Aid Service & Research Organization ( DARO)was established in 2022 as a Local Non-Governmental Organization,None Profit Making, None Politics (Local Humanitarian NGO) with a focused aim of improving stability, democracy, social, economic and reconstruction development among the youth with a view of better future generation.
The Republic of Somali’s political scene after the traditional and colonial social and political organizations has been characterized by the absence of central governments, hence endless wars, skirmishes and atrocities with varying impacts of human degradations and horrific consequences among the youth.
This organization was found and established by a group of Somali youth philanthropists who are concerned with awkward situation of the Somali society in both Kenya and Somalia. It acknowledges that whereas the many incidences of poverty in the community affect the youth as the potential members of the society and in effect deny them the basic human rights to education, health, economic, social and political development. In turn, the problem of poverty exacerbates the risk of entrenching marginalization, exclusion and subordination of women in the society.
